Peppermint Bark Biscotti
- 2 cup all-purpose flour
- 3/4 cup dark cocoa powder
- 1 1/2 tsp baking powder
- 1 tsp salt
- 1 cup sugar
- 3 large eggs
- 2 tbsp peppermint extract
- 6 tbsp unsalted butter, softened
- 12 white chocolate chips
- 1/2 cup peppermint candies, crushed
- Preheat oven to 325AF.
- In a large bowl, combine flour, cocoa powder, baking powder, and salt.
- Using an electric mixer, beat eggs, peppermint extract, butter, and sugar until combined.
- About 3 minutes.
- Add dry ingredients from step 1 to egg mixture.
- Beat until just blended.
- Divide dough in half and form into two logs on a parchment lined cooking sheet.
- Leave space for dough to spread.
- Bake until dough is firm, about 30 minutes.
- Let cool for 15 minutes.
- Using a serrated knife, cut logs into 0.5 inch slices.
- Arrange slices on baking sheet with a wire rack and return to the oven for 15 minutes.
- Melt the chocolate chips in a double boiler.
- Drizzle on each cookie and sprinkle with peppermint candy.
- Let chocolate to completely cool before serving.
- It is best to make these at least a day in advance to allow them to dry out a little and become crunchy.
